質問をすることでしか得られない、回答やアドバイスがある。

15分調べてもわからないことは、質問しよう!

新規登録して質問してみよう
ただいま回答率
85.31%
Python

Pythonは、コードの読みやすさが特徴的なプログラミング言語の1つです。 強い型付け、動的型付けに対応しており、後方互換性がないバージョン2系とバージョン3系が使用されています。 商用製品の開発にも無料で使用でき、OSだけでなく仮想環境にも対応。Unicodeによる文字列操作をサポートしているため、日本語処理も標準で可能です。

Q&A

2回答

10963閲覧

Pythonの環境構築をしてみたが、ターミナルでプログラムを実行してもzsh: command not found:と表示された

santakukoumei

総合スコア0

Python

Pythonは、コードの読みやすさが特徴的なプログラミング言語の1つです。 強い型付け、動的型付けに対応しており、後方互換性がないバージョン2系とバージョン3系が使用されています。 商用製品の開発にも無料で使用でき、OSだけでなく仮想環境にも対応。Unicodeによる文字列操作をサポートしているため、日本語処理も標準で可能です。

0グッド

0クリップ

投稿2022/04/12 10:19

編集2022/04/12 10:51

解決したいこと
Pythonの環境構築を検索し、その通りの手順で構築を行ない最初は問題なくターミナルでプログラムを実行できた。
しかし、ターミナルが何かしらの終了、またはOSのアップデートの影響かは不明だが、それ以来、ターミナルでプログラムを実行しても、zsh: command not found:と表示されるようになってしまった。
解決策を検索して試せることは試しましたがまだ解決していません。

エラーメッセージ
テスト用のファイルを用意してpython test.py と入力するとGoodと表示されるプログラムを実行した結果がzsh: command not found: pythonでした。

開発環境
M1 Mac
macOS Monterey バージョン 12.3.1
/bin/zsh

気になる質問をクリップする

クリップした質問は、後からいつでもMYページで確認できます。

またクリップした質問に回答があった際、通知やメールを受け取ることができます。

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

madoka-t

2022/04/12 10:27

どのようなコマンドを入力したら`zsh: command not found:`と出力されるようになりましたか? また、試した解決策はどのようなものでしたか? 質問を編集して追記すると回答しやすくなると思います。
y_waiwai

2022/04/12 10:37

エラーが出たなら、エラーメッセージを提示しましょう エラーメッセージは、よけいな省略翻訳しないで出たそのママをコピペで提示してください
guest

回答2

0

macOS Monterey 12.3 Release Notes | Apple Developer Documentation

リリースノートによると、Mac OS 12.3 ではPythonの2系は完全に削除されるみたいですね。

その為、OSアップデートのタイミングでPython2系のコマンドであるpythonが消えたのだと思います。

mac OS 12.3でPython使うには、改めてPython3系をインストールする必要があるようです。

Python3のインストールはネット上にたくさん記事がありますのでそちらを参照するのがよいでしょう。
基本的にはHomebrewでインストールすれば問題ないと思います。

Python3インストール(Mac編) - Qiita

投稿2022/04/12 16:46

編集2022/04/12 16:49
madoka-t

総合スコア379

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

0

パスが通っていないものと見られます。
下記が参考になれば。
https://qiita.com/howaito01/items/242ba23e8a8fb00dac05

Pythonの環境構築を検索し、その通りの手順で構築を行ない

この部分ですが、参考にしたサイトや書籍をあげていただくと解決につながると思います。

投稿2022/04/12 15:23

nemoplus

総合スコア161

バッドをするには、ログインかつ

こちらの条件を満たす必要があります。

あなたの回答

tips

太字

斜体

打ち消し線

見出し

引用テキストの挿入

コードの挿入

リンクの挿入

リストの挿入

番号リストの挿入

表の挿入

水平線の挿入

プレビュー

まだベストアンサーが選ばれていません

会員登録して回答してみよう

アカウントをお持ちの方は

15分調べてもわからないことは
teratailで質問しよう!

ただいまの回答率
85.31%

質問をまとめることで
思考を整理して素早く解決

テンプレート機能で
簡単に質問をまとめる

質問する

関連した質問